The EL-DE-Haus, named after its builder Leopold Dahmen, was the headquarters of the Cologne Secret State Police (Gestapo) from 1935 to 1945. Today, the EL-DE-Haus houses a memorial, a permanent exhibition on the topic of "Cologne under National Socialism," as well as a documentation center and a library. The NS-Documentation Center of the City of Cologne (NS-DOK) is dedicated to the commemoration of the victims of National Socialism, research and educational work. Research on the history of the Jewish population as well as other persecuted minorities is a central task of the institution, which has resulted in international contacts with survivors and relatives.
In addition to dealing with historical topics, the information and education center against right-wing extremism also deals with current manifestations of group-related misanthropy. The department's work focuses on education, documentation of right-wing extremist activities, and counseling and support for victims of anti-Semitic attacks.
